Vulcanus

Story

Grim-faced Vulcanus is a harsh man. Harsh-mouthed, cold-eyed, bad-tempered and liable to dark moods.
Vulcanus is tough and so he should be. As one of the chief leaders of an undercity where survival is a daily battle, Vulcanus has to embody the ideal of a ruler who is both terrifying and yet not unjust, cunning and yet not paranoid, and violent but only against enemies. Some call him a tyrant and long for the kings of better days. But as much as one might wish for a sweet-hearted ruler, there is no denying that Vulcanus' City has virtually no crime and is free from the chaos and famines of other regions.
Vulcanus is not just a political warrior and commander—the man is extremely proficient with a heavy crossbow and an expert in siege equipment. Vulcanus customized his own weapon to fire arrows with such force as to strike fear into even the most heavily armored enemy.

Vulcanus comes from a long line of pioneers. The pioneers of old decided that the best solution to freezing surface temperatures was to go low.
Pioneers all—some adventurers, scholars, exiled nobles, criminals and desperados—found refuge in the undercity areas then already occupied by the Windbreaker Tribe. War ensued, but a better union was forged out of their common concern for humanity. The factions laid down their swords for ploughs and Vulcanus' own people branched into a number of different sects that today war with each other more than the Windbreakers.
Vulcanus' group fearlessly established the city of Thaleira on unused territory... from their perspective. It was never settled by the Windbreakers because the entire ground was considered a "cursed" Forbidden Zone. The curse carried great weight. There is still power in the ruins to damn any explorer from ever returning from its depths. Vulcanus has not been willing to go himself, but believes that whatever killing power is inside the ruins might also bring life to a world slain by ice. A great reward is available to anyone who can return from the Forbidden Zone with the secret knowledge of what is hidden there.

The great mystery of the Forbidden Zone attracts adventurers throughout the land like moths to a flame. Some, like Rufus, come in peace.
What was anyone to make of the fair-skinned giant with his flowing mane of red hair? Only he seemed to be under the guidance of a mysterious elder who helped him evade Thaleira's sentries outside the Forbidden Zone. The sentries shook their heads and walked away — saddened by what they believed would be the explorer’s death, yet relieved they hadn’t needed to execute him themselves.
Rufus barely survived whatever happened in the Forbidden Zone when he stumbled into the arms of Thaleira's guards. Vulcanus ordered Rufus taken to the Palace and treated as an honored guest. Rufus could not remember a single thing outside the city gates. Vulcanus asked many times, but Rufus refused to return. Still, the hope that Rufus might one day remember could forever keep him an honored guest in Vulcanus' kingdom.

Not all explorers interested in the Forbidden Zone are friendly. An advanced contingent of Phaethon soldiers attacked Thaleira soon after Rufus arrived. Their real goal, of course, was to gain access to the ruins beyond. Vulcanus had seen more threats in his life than Phaethon's great cannons. Nor did Rufus fear anything from Phaethon greater than what he had already survived. As Thaleira mounted a much stronger defense than Phaethon expected, Vulcanus and Rufus also forged an unbroken bond on the battlements that has continued to this day.
Although Phaethon's initial strike failed, the promise of the Forbidden Zone remains too exciting for them to abandon. A small Phaethon outpost remains to this day near Thaleira, well-defended and biding their time. Vulcanus too is biding his time, waiting for the right moment to expel the arrogant interlopers from this sacred land.

Skills
Siege Bolts

Vulcanus rips a Barricade to shreds with three heavy bolts, dealing Attack*200%/220%/240%/260%/280% damage and inflicting Bleed. Bleed: deals Attack*10% damage every 0.5s for 3s.

Chainlinked

Vulcanus targets an enemy hero with a chained dart, dealing Attack*100%/110%/120%/130%/140% damage, immobilizing and stuns the target for 2s.

Fire of Hope

Vulcanus shapes rage into resolve, increasing his Escorts' Attack by 10%/15%/20%/25%/30% and Defense 10%/15%/20%/25%/30%.

Raging Storm

Vulcanus is skilled in the arts of terror and manipulation, reducing all enemy troops' Attack by 4%/8%/12%/16%/20%.

Breaker Steel

There's no steel like the blades in Vulcanus' armory, empowering all troops to deal 20%/40%/60%/80%/100% extra damage after every 5 attacks, and increasing damage taken for the target by 5%/7.5%/10%/12.5%/15% in the next attack.

True Strike

Vulcanus' modified armor-piercing arrows reduce enemy Infantry and Lancer Defense by 12%/24%/36%/48%/60% for 3 turns and increase our Marksmen's Attack by 12%/24%/36%/48%/60% for 1 turn.
